摘要
This study aimed to investigate the surgical techniques and the clinical efficacy of a modified Frosch approach in the treatment of posterolateral tibial plateau fractures. The standard Frosch approach was performed on 5 fresh-frozen cadavers. The mean bony surface area was measured upon adequate exposure of the proximal tibial cortex. Lateral proximal tibial plate and posterolateral T-plates were placed and the ease of the procedure was noted. In the study, 12 clinical cases of posterolateral tibial plateau fractures were treated via modified or standard Frosch approaches. The outcome was assessed over short to medium follow-up period. Cadaver studies allowed the inspection of the posterolateral joint surface of all specimens from the lateral side. The mean bony surface areas of the exposed lateral and posterolateral tibial plateau were (6.78 +/- 1.13) cm(2) and (3.59 +/- 0.65) cm(2), respectively. Lateral and posterolateral plates were implanted successfully. Lateral proximal tibial plates were fixed in 10 patients via a modified Frosch approach while posterolateral plates were fixed in 2 patients via a standard Frosch approach. Patients were followed up for 10 to 24 months (average: 15.7 months) and no complications were observed during this period. Based on the Rasmussen knee function score system, the results were recorded as excellent, good, and fair in 6, 4, and 2 patients, respectively. In conclusion, the modified Frosch approach has offers advantages of clear clarity in exposure, convenient for reduction and internal fixation of a fracture, and good positive clinical results over the normal approach.
